Club History: The University of Cincinnati Equestrian Team (UCET) was founded in 1997.  It is a nationally competitive club sport as the university.  The team contains all skills levels and we are very proud of that.  As a team, we work together to gain skill and knowledge of horses, the sport of riding, and competition.  UCET is a great time to be apart of and it is made up of showing and non-showing members of both Western and Hunt Seat disciplines.

Background: UCET is part of the Intercollegiate Horse Show Association (IHSA) riding in hunt seat equitation on the flat and over fences, reining, and estern horsemanship.  UCET competes in Zone 6, Region 2 within IHSA, showing against Xavier University, University of Kentucky, Morehead State University, Midway College, Ohio University Southern, University of Louisville, Northern Kentucky University, and Marshall University.  UCET consistently places, earns Hight Point Team and has members who earn High Point Rider, qualifies for regionals, zones, and nationals.
